Standardizing fingerprint minutiae: A comprehensive inventory and statistical analysis based on Brazilian data.

Summary
This study inventories 54 fingerprint minutiae variations to standardize forensic identification. Analyzing Brazilian data reveals demographic influences on fingerprint details, enhancing accuracy and paving the way for universal classification standards.
Area of Science:
- Forensic Science
- Biometrics
- Anthropology
Background:
- Standardizing fingerprint minutiae is crucial for accurate forensic identification.
- Existing classification systems lack comprehensive detail and universal acceptance.
- Understanding demographic influences on fingerprint characteristics is limited.
Purpose of the Study:
- To create a comprehensive inventory of 54 fingerprint minutiae and their variations.
- To investigate the relationship between fingerprint details (Level 1, 2, and 3 Density) and demographic factors (sex, geographic location, finger type).
- To propose a systematic approach for enhancing fingerprint identification accuracy and establishing universal classification standards.
Main Methods:
- Analysis of a diverse fingerprint sample from the Brazilian Federal Police database.
- Stratification of samples by sex and geographic location.
- Comprehensive cataloging of 54 minutiae types and their frequency distributions.
Main Results:
- Documented frequency distributions for fingerprint minutiae in the Brazilian population.
- Identified correlations between demographic factors and specific fingerprint minutiae characteristics.
- Validated the representativeness of the Brazilian sample for minutiae diversity.
Conclusions:
- The study provides a foundational inventory for standardized fingerprint minutiae classification.
- Findings contribute to minimizing data loss in forensic identification processes.
- Establishes a basis for more uniform and accurate comparative studies in fingerprint analysis.
